Basic Parts of CPR

1. Examining the Situation

Before you begin providing mouth-to-mouth resuscitation, guarantee it's risk-free for both you and the sufferer. Seek indications of responsiveness. If they're unresponsive and not breathing (or gasping), it's time to act.

2. Calling for Help

Call emergency services instantly or ask someone else to do so while you start carrying out care.

3. Starting Breast Compressions

    Place your turn over the center of the chest. Use your body weight to press down set at a rate of 100-120 compressions per minute. Ensure that each compression has to do with 2 inches deep however not greater than 2.4 inches; this helps prevent inaccurate compression depth.

4. Providing Rescue Breaths (if trained)

If you're learnt rescue breaths:

    Give 30 upper body compressions complied with by 2 rescue breaths. Ensure each breath lasts concerning one 2nd and makes the chest rise visibly.

Using an AED: How to Use It

An Automated External Defibrillator (AED) is an essential tool that can recover a normal heart rhythm during cardiac arrest:

image

image

Turn on the AED. Follow audio/visual prompts. Attach pads as shown on the device. Allow it to assess heart rhythm and comply with directions accordingly.

CPR for Different Age Groups

Understanding age-specific guidelines can make all the distinction when performing CPR:

Infant mouth-to-mouth resuscitation Technique

For babies under one year:

    Use two fingers for compressions in the center of their chest. Provide mild smokes rather than strong breaths.

Child vs Adult Techniques

For children aged one year up until puberty:

    Use one hand for compressions if needed but go for a deepness similar to adults.
